'04 GTO 5.7 LS1
Our '04 GTO test car would rev freely to its 6,000 rpm redline. As you'll see in the dyno chart, maximum horsepower was made at approximately 5,700 rpm and max torque checked in at 4,300 rpm. The best pull of 3 resulted in 297.38 hp with 314.58 ft-lb of torque. Other runs were close at 293.74 hp and 294.61 hp. If you use the rule of thumb that power to the rear wheels is 15 to 20 percent less than net hp at the flywheel, the reading would have been 280-297.5 hp based on the 350hp rating. I think what you are confusing is crankshaft HP and rear wheel HP. Pontiac claims 350hp at the crank, and the cars are measuring around 290 at "the wheels". A 17% drivetrain loss is definatley in the ball park.
